Local-first document OCR for Node.js. It extracts structured fields from passports and Indian PAN, Aadhaar, driving-licence, voter-ID, MGNREGA/NREGA-job-card, and NPR-letter documents using a bundled Python/RapidOCR pipeline.
This is beta extraction software. It does not verify document authenticity, detect fraud, query issuing authorities, or by itself satisfy KYC obligations. NREGA and NPR extraction is experimental until measured against a representative private image dataset.

await ocr.stop()Local mode starts the bundled FastAPI process on 127.0.0.1, reuses it across
scans, and stops it when ocr.stop() is called. Documents stay on the local
machine.
PassportOCR remains available as a compatibility alias for DocumentOCR.
For non-passport results, status: 'success' requires the document-specific
minimum fields and a conservative OCR-region confidence gate.
identifierValid reports only a local format/checksum check, not authenticity;
missingRequiredFields explains partial failures. In HTTP mode these
structured partial results use status 422 and are returned by the client
rather than thrown.
Set DOCUMENT_OCR_KYC_LANGS=en,devanagari (or latin, ka, ta, te) to
run known recognition models on the non-passport path. Each additional model
adds latency and memory, so choose the list from measured language slices.
Unsupported names or more than four models fail server readiness.

Accepted image inputs are File, Blob, Buffer, ArrayBuffer, base64
strings, and HTTP(S) URLs.
Set PASSPORT_OCR_SKIP_PYTHON=1 during installation to skip local Python setup
when only HTTP or Lambda mode is required.
HTTP and Lambda modes transmit identity documents to the configured infrastructure. Protect the endpoint, avoid logging extracted personal data, and define an appropriate retention policy. Never submit real identity documents to public issues or test fixtures.
